KiCad

KiCad is an open source electronics design automation software suite used for schematic capture, printed circuit board design, and more. It is cross-platform and licensed under GNU GPL v3.

PCBWeb

PCBWeb is an open-source printed circuit board design software. It allows designers to layout PCBs and generate Gerber files for manufacture. Some key features include auto-routing, design rule checking, and 3D visualization.
